一、sorted面试题面试题:[11, 33, 4, 2, 11, 4, 9, 2] 去重并保持原来的顺序答案1:list1 = [11, 33, 4, 2, 11, 4, 9, 2] ret = set(list1) list2 = [] for i in list1: if i not in list2: list2.append(i) print(list2)Vie
最近有个需求是显示日志模块的信息,用了好多在线代码编辑器,如各式各样的 markdown 啥的,都不太好使......最后发现微软的 Monaco Editor 在线代码编辑器,这个插件就是牛!对此进行基于Vue2.X/Vue3.X的封装和使用。// 查看 xxx 版本 格式:npm view xxx versions --json 举例:npm view monaco-editor v
2015 年 4 月 29 日的 Build 大会上,微软发布了 Visual Studio Code 第一个预览版本。短短四年时间里,VS Code 高速成长。根据 2019 年 2 月的 PYPL Top IDE index 排名,VS Code 涨势迅猛,在所有编辑器与 IDE 中排名第六,领先于其他主流的代码编辑器:Sublime、Atom 和 Vim。可以说是已经在代码编辑器中拔得头筹。
本文的目的是为第一次使用CKEditor4的小伙伴能够快速上手,内容也是新手基本的API介绍。英文好的小伙伴也可以移步CKEditor4官网介绍用于 HTML 的智能可视文本编辑器百万人认可。完全可定制。具有最多功能的排名第一的富文本编辑器。安装第一步:安装ckeditor4-vue到项目npm install ckeditor4-vue这里有必要说一下,发文时所用版本"ckeditor4-vue
# Vue2集成Python编辑器的实现教程 在现代Web应用中,结合前端框架与后端语言为用户提供灵活的功能已成趋势。本篇文章将详细介绍如何将Vue2框架与Python编辑器集成,帮助你打造一个简易的在线编辑器项目。 ## 流程概览 在开始之前,我们先了解整个流程。以下是实现的步骤概览表: | 步骤 | 描述 | |---------|----
原创 8月前
168阅读
背景使用编辑器对json与xml进行格式化与编辑,由于项目是老项目使用的是Vue2版本,所以版本相当重要,版本容易报错。安装我这里安装的版本是0.21.3版本,其他版本都有问题,Vue是2.6.11版本,webpack是4.28.4版本。然后我这里也使用了monaco-editor-webpack-plugin插件,我这里使用的是2.1.0版本。安装方法如下。npm install monaco-
原创 精选 2024-10-16 09:06:22
1535阅读
 Quill:Quill是一个现代化、可定制的富文本编辑器,提供了许多有用的功能,如文本样式、列表、媒体插入等。在Vue中可以使用vue-quill-editor来集成Quill。CKEditor 5:CKEditor 5是一个强大、可定制的富文本编辑器,提供了许多有用的功能,如表格、链接、图片、视频等。在Vue中可以使用@ckeditor/ckeditor5-vue来集成CKEdito
# VuePython 代码编辑器组件的创建与应用 在现代 web 开发中,能够高效地编辑和运行代码的组件越来越受到重视。本文将介绍如何使用 Vue.js 创建一个简单的 Python 代码编辑器组件,结合一些代码示例,让你能够领略这一过程的魅力。我们还将展示 ER 图与类图,以更加直观地说明组件的结构与关系。 ## 一、技术栈简介 - **Vue.js**:一种渐进式 JavaScr
原创 8月前
66阅读
现在网络上,有非常多的JS在线编译,非常好用,特备是在调试某些片段代码的时候,比在本地重新新建文件来的方便快捷~ 非常流行的比如  JS.do、  jsfiddle、JSRUN 等等。而对于Vue来说,在线编译有时候会显得更加必要,因为初始化一个Vue项目还是需要花一点时间的~并且需要安卓很多的依赖,费时费力。现在也有很多JS在线编译已经支持Vue代码了,另外流行的Vue
转载 2023-10-28 13:39:47
321阅读
vue2 富文本编辑器 @wangeditor/editor
有哪些让人得心应手的Python编辑器发布时间:2020-08-25 11:51:46阅读:93有哪些让人得心应手的Python编辑器?相信很多没有经验的人对此束手无策,为此本文总结了问题出现的原因和解决方法,通过这篇文章希望你能解决这个问题。一款顺手的好的编辑器可以让程序员写代码更得心应手,效率也会更高,但是编辑器本身没有好坏,只有使用者使用起来是否顺手而已,这里简单给大家介绍几款常用的可以编辑
1. 为什么需要模块化1.1 早期js开发的痛点在网页开发的早期,js制作作为一种脚本语言,做一些简单的表单验证或动画实现等,那个时候代码还是很少的。那个时候的代码是怎么写的呢?直接将代码写在 script 标签中即可随着ajax异步请求的出现,慢慢形成了前后端的分离。客户端需要完成的事情越来越多,代码量也是与日俱增。为了应对代码量的剧增,我们通常会将代码组织在多个js文件中,进行维护。但是这种维
在前端开发的世界里,有时候我们希望为用户提供一种自定义的编码体验,尤其是在涉及Python的场景中。本文将详细记录如何使用Vue支持Python的代码编辑器组件,包括环境预检、部署架构、安装过程、依赖管理、故障排查以及版本管理等多个方面。 ### 环境预检 在开始之前,我们需要确保我们的开发环境能够支持VuePython的整合工作。 | 系统要求 | 版本 | |
原创 6月前
133阅读
vue代码编辑器的实现:简介:项目场景:示例:新增的时候需要添加一段代码,页面需要展示成平时代码编辑器的那种效果,并且前面要有两行注释技术vue2.x + vant + vue2-ace-editor我的项目组件库是vant,用什么组件库都不影响咱们使用vue2-ace-editor vue2-ace-editor git仓库地址官方文档地址 简单的实现效果图片如下: 有选择性的效果如下:下载依赖
# 如何实现“Python编辑器Vue”教程 ## 一、整体流程 ```mermaid flowchart TD A(准备工作) --> B(安装Vue CLI) B --> C(创建Vue项目) C --> D(安装CodeMirror) D --> E(引入CodeMirror到Vue项目) ``` ## 二、具体步骤及代码示例 ### 1. 准备工作
原创 2024-05-19 05:31:49
101阅读
一、介绍Markdown是一种可以使用普通文本编辑器编写的标记语言,通过简单的标记语法,它可以使普通文本内容具有一定的格式。mavonEditor是国人开源的一款比较好用的markdown编辑器,GitHub地址:https://github.com/hinesboy/mavonEditor二、安装npm install mavon-editor --save如果下载不了或安装失败可以(当然你得装
Mu 是一个给初学者的 Python 编辑器,它旨在使学习体验更加愉快。它使学生能够在早期体验成功,这在你学习任何新知识的时候都很重要。如果你曾试图教年轻人如何编程,你会立即把握到 Mu 的重要性。大多数编程工具都是由开发人员为开发人员编写的,不管他们的年龄如何,它们并不适合初学者。然而,Mu 是由老师为学生写的。Mu的起源Mu 是 Nicholas Tollervey 的心血结晶(我听
前端基础之jQuery1.什么是jQuery  jQuery由美国人John Resig创建,至今已吸引了来自世界各地的众多 javascript高手加入其team。  jQuery是继prototype之后又一个优秀的Javascript框架。其宗旨是——WRITE LESS,DO MORE!  它是轻量级的js库(压缩后只有21k) ,这是其它的js库所不及的,它兼容CSS3,还兼容各种浏览
转载 2024-10-21 10:03:17
36阅读
一、组件化开发思想 1. 什么是组件化开发 组件化开发指的是:根据封装的思想,把页面上可重用的部分封装为组件,从而方便项目的开发和维护。例如:ibootstrap - Bootstrap 可视化布局系统 所展示的效果,就契合了组件化开发的思想。用户可以通过拖拽组件的方式,快速生成一个页面的布局结构。 2. 组件化开发的好处 前端组件化开发的好处主要体现在以下两方面: 提高了前端代码的复用性和灵活
原创 2023-12-05 01:55:33
689阅读
/ 移动端页码按钮的数量端默认值5。
原创 2024-09-05 10:10:00
182阅读
  • 1
  • 2
  • 3
  • 4
  • 5